Ikea City store in Shanghai opens, a Chinese first for Swedish retailer

Swedish home-furnishing giant Ikea opens an Ikea City store in Shanghai today, its first such outlet in China.

The Ikea City opening comes after the Ikea Tmall flagship launch in March as part of the brand’s strategy to broaden the ways it reaches Chinese customers, making the brand more accessible.

Located in Jing’an district, the store spans three floors and occupies 3000sqm. It will feature a limited range of about 3500 products.

“We’re seeking to diversify store formats, including online channels as well, to complement each other in order to test, learn and gain feedback from customers to fuel future growth,” Francois Brenti, VP of Ikea China said.

“We have seen solid growth of online channels following the pandemic and we expect this to continue in the future,” he said.

The new Ikea City Shanghai store will take the brand’s number of stores in the city to five.
